Box Score SAN ANTONIO, TX — Western New Mexico University (5-2, 0-1 Lone Star) fell to St. Mary's University (6-0, 1-0 Lone Star) by a final score of 80-76 on Thursday night at Bill Greehey Arena. The Mustangs led by seven points at halftime, but the Rattlers surged in the second half to secure the victory.
Western New Mexico opened the first half with a solid start, as
Cortaviaus Seales (Rock Island, IL/North Scott High School) scored the initial points with a tip-in at 19:25 and followed with a layup, quickly giving the visitors a 4-0 lead. They maintained their edge through defensive efforts, with
Andre Harris (Mesa, AZ/Hillcrest Prep) contributing significantly by recording multiple rebounds and a block.
The Mustangs capitalized late in the half, highlighted by a 3-pointer from
Carson Kelly (Chandler, AZ/Chandler High School) with just four seconds remaining, extending their lead. The half concluded with Western New Mexico leading St. Mary's 41-34.
Western New Mexico struggled to maintain momentum in the second half despite several key plays.
Keylon Dorsey (Houston, TX/Eisenhower High School) hit a 3-pointer at 18:33, assisted by Kelly, to briefly regain the lead. However, St. Mary's responded with a series of fast-break points, creating a challenging deficit for Western New Mexico.
In the final minute, Seales secured a layup and a free throw to narrow the gap to 76–73. Despite a late 3-pointer by Dorsey, the Mustangs fell short, with the game ending 80–76 in favor of St. Mary's. The game concluded with the Mustangs trailing by four points.
Seales led the team with 20 points, converting 7 of 14 field goals and 6 of 8 free throws, while also collecting six rebounds and three steals. Kelly added 13 points, making 2 of 5 from beyond the arc and 5 of 7 free throws, and recorded five assists. Dorsey contributed 13 points, hitting 3 of 9 from beyond the arc, and tallied two steals. Harris posted 13 points, secured eight rebounds, and registered two blocks before fouling out.
